We are seeking a Senior Power Platform Developer for a 3-6 months contract engagement with a client based in Toronto. This role will focus on enhancing and integrating enterprise architecture and certification platforms, including Athena and ASB Builder, leveraging the Microsoft Power Platform, cloud-native services, APIs, and microservices. The ideal candidate will bring strong experience in solution integration, automation, and cloud workflows, working closely with architecture, governance, and engineering teams to enable auto-certification, data capture, and seamless integration with enterprise tools such as LeanIX and Apigee.
This is a contractual hybrid role for 3-6 months, with the potential for extension. The candidate must work from the Toronto office 4 days/ week.
Athena on Power (Athena 3.1) Development
Solution submission: update endpoint to support end user identification to link to Athena ticket creation
Questionnaire mapping: support mapping of ASB certification output to Athena questionnaire in order to fill out as much as possible if auto-certification fails
Auto-certification engine consumer: invoke certification engine, parse result and auto-certify OR identify domains that require manual certification and provide PDF link to ASB
Data capture: quantify auto-certified solutions, partially and manually certified solutions including specific domains requiring manual certification
Adding Discovery Tickets to Athena – this is a one or two page form with no complex assignment logic, generates a unique ID that can be used in other process
Technology Shopping Cart integration with ASB Builder – submitting a solution blueprint should populate the Athena technology shopping cart
Technology Shopping Cart integration with LeanIX – solution architecture certification should update the associated LeanIX fact sheet with the contents of the technology shopping cart
ASB Builder Development
Submission of solution to Athena: “submit” button and integration with Athena on Power cloud flow exposed via REST API through Apigee for ASB Builder to consume
Re-submission of solution to Athena: ASB Builder dashboard (with Athena ticket) can submit solution multiple times using the latest version of ASB
ASB Builder UI enhancements: indicate eligibility for auto-certification
ASB Builder UI certification: For pre-built and custom-built solutions, provide user with a list of patterns for each component that “meet” or “exceed” the requirement and identify when a pattern is missing from the solution
External certification engine microservice: expose a microservice for Athena to invoke that will report with justification on how submitted ASB meets each WAF best practice
LeanIX integration (nice to have): support syncing of patterns from LeanIX to ASB Builder (assuming development effort / integration effort from ASB Builder)
Regression testing: support certification engine logic regression testing in UI and invoking certification engine as new patterns are onboarded to the platform to ensure solution certification results are as expected
On-going defect remediation: resolve known and future defects in ASB Builder code base in support of the above in-scope items
Align ASB Builder technologies and patterns with LeanIX – this is to enable populating the shopping cart in Athena and carrying it through to LeanIX, it is related to the nice-to-have item below.
A reasonable estimate of the hourly rate for this role is $70–90 per hour. This role is an existing vacancy.
We offer a competitive salary, casual workspace, and great people to collaborate with. If this job sounds perfect for you, please apply.
All Job Ads are subject to GrabJobs’s Terms of Service. We allow users to flag postings that may be in violation of those terms. Job Ads may also be flagged by GrabJobs moderation team. However, no moderation system is perfect, and flagging a posting does not ensure that it will be removed.
Be the first to receive the latest Others Contract Jobs in Canada.
Setup your job alert:
By activating job alerts, I agree to GrabJobs Terms & Privacy Policy. I can unsubscribe to job alerts anytime.
Skip
GrabJobs is the no1 job portal in Canada, connecting you to thousands of jobs fast!
Find the best jobs in Canada, apply in 1 click and get a job today!